Ingredients
- 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
- 2 cups frozen dicd hash brown potatoes with onion and peppers
- 8 ounces sliced mushrooms (fresh)
- 3-4 ounces (4) thin breakfast steaks
- 4 cloves garlic, sliced thin
- 4 large egss
- - fresh tarragon
How To Make fried eggs over garlic steak & mushroom hash browns
-
Step 1In a large skillet, heat 1 Tbsp oil. Cook the potatoes & mushrooms, covered over medium high for about 10 minutes, stirring occasionally. Remove from skillet, but cover to keep warm.
-
Step 2Salt & Pepper the steaks, heat reamining oil in skillet. Cook the steaks with the garlic for about 3-4 minutes turning once. Remove from skillet, but cover to keep warm.
-
Step 3Add egg one at a time to skillet (fried egg style), salt & pepper. Cook to desired doneness. Place potatoes, steaks, and eggs on plate. Sprinkle with the tarragon.
